However, ensuring the security and proper functioning of these windows is equally important. One often-overlooked aspect of window upkeep is the condition of window locks and handles. This blog post will talk about the significance of replacement window locks and deals with, the various types available, and how to pick the very best ones for your needs.Why Replace Window Locks and Handles?Several reasons demand the replacement of window locks and manages:Security: Old or damaged locks can compromise your home's safety. Updating to newer, more robust locks improves security.Functionality: Handles that are hard to operate can cause aggravation and might restrain the ease of usage of your windows.Visual Appeal: New locks and manages can improve the total look of your windows, contributing to the home's value.Weather condition Resistance: Old locks might not seal properly, leading to air leakages and weather-related damage.Regulatory Compliance: Depending on your location, building codes might need specific requirements for window hardware.Types of Window Locks and HandlesWhen thinking about replacement choices, it's essential to understand the range of locks and handles available. Below is a table summarizing the most common types:TypeDescriptionProsConsMoving Window LocksUtilized mainly on sliding windows.Easy to set up; effective for security.Might be less safe than other types.Sash LocksFound on double-hung windows, securing the leading and bottom sash.Provides a tight seal; excellent for ventilation.Can be hard to operate if inadequately adjusted.Keyed LocksLocks that need a key for opening.High security; prevents unauthorized gain access to.Can be troublesome for everyday use.Lever HandlesEasy push or pull systems for opening windows.Easy to use; available in various designs.May wear out faster with extreme usage.Cam LocksLocks that utilize a turning system to protect windows.Compact style; offers a protected fit.Needs correct alignment for reliable usage.Espagnolette LocksMulti-point locking systems typically used on casement windows.Offers enhanced security; even pressure circulation.More costly and complicated to set up.Factors to Consider Before ReplacingWhen changing window locks and deals with, numerous aspects ought to be taken into account to make sure the very best option:Window Type: Different window styles require particular locks and handles. Guarantee compatibility with your window design.Material: Lock and handle products can impact durability. Determine your budget upfront to narrow down options.Setup Tips for Window Locks and HandlesSetting up replacement locks and handles can often be done as a DIY project; however, it is vital to follow particular standards:Read Instructions: Always describe the maker's setup directions for specifics on the item you bought.Gather Tools: Common tools needed include a screwdriver, drill, and measuring tape.Step Properly: Ensure that the new locks and handles fit the existing holes or setup points. Step two times before drilling.Protect Fastening: Make sure locks are set up safely and test performance before completing the task.Seek Help If Needed: If not sure about the installation process, think about hiring a professional.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How do I understand when to replace my window locks and handles?Indications include difficulty running the system, noticeable wear and tear, rust, or if the lock doesn't secure properly.2. Can I replace locks and manages on all kinds of windows?Yes, the majority of window types can accommodate replacement locks and handles, however it is vital to guarantee compatibility.3. What products are best for window locks and manages?Stainless-steel, brass, and zinc alloy are excellent options due to their strength and resistance to deterioration.4. Is it easy to install replacement locks and handles myself?Many homeowners discover it workable, however it will depend on personal DIY abilities. Follow directions thoroughly, and seek expert help if you're unsure.5. How much does it generally cost to replace window locks and manages?Rates differ commonly based upon the kind of lock and handle chosen. Standard designs might begin around ₤ 10, while high-security designs can go beyond ₤ 100 each.The value of having well-functioning window locks and deals with can not be overstated.
